Definition Id: oval:org.mitre.oval:def:11180 | |||
Oval ID: | oval:org.mitre.oval:def:11180 | ||
Title: | Buffer overflows in (1) try_netscape_proxy and (2) try_squid_eplf for lftp 2.6.9 and earlier allow remote HTTP servers to execute arbitrary code via long directory names that are processed by the ls or rels commands. | ||
Description: | Buffer overflows in (1) try_netscape_proxy and (2) try_squid_eplf for lftp 2.6.9 and earlier allow remote HTTP servers to execute arbitrary code via long directory names that are processed by the ls or rels commands. | ||
Family: | unix | Class: | vulnerability |
Reference(s): | CVE-2003-0963 | Version: | 5 |
Platform(s): | Red Hat Enterprise Linux 3 CentOS Linux 3 | Product(s): | |

Open Source Vulnerability Database (OSVDB)
Id | Description |
---|---|
3015 | lftp HTTP Directory Name Handling Remote Overflow A remote overflow exists in LFTP. The FTP Client fails to Check boundaries in incoming data resulting in a buffer overflow. With a specially crafted request, an attacker can cause compromise of a user's system resulting in a loss of control. |
